The short version

Dune Acres is significantly wealthier than the US average, with a median household income of $163,333. Population has grown 38% since 2000. 79%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, well above the national rate of 36%. Median home value has more than doubled since 2000, reaching $809,200. With a median age of 60.4, the population is older than the US median of 38.9. It ranks in the top 1% of US cities for household income.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Dune Acres, Indiana?

Dune Acres, Indiana has about 293 residents according to the 2024 American Community Survey.

What is the median household income in Dune Acres, Indiana?

The typical household in Dune Acres, Indiana earns about $163,333 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Dune Acres, Indiana expensive?

In Dune Acres, Indiana, the median home is worth about $809,200.

How educated are people in Dune Acres, Indiana?

About 79.3% of adults age 25 and over in Dune Acres, Indiana h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Dune Acres, Indiana?

About 4.1% of people in Dune Acres, Indiana live below the federal poverty line.

Has Dune Acres, Indiana grown since 1990?

Yes, Dune Acres, Indiana has grown since 1990. The population has added about 28 residents, a change of about 11 percent over that period.
